Slightly shaking the stomach of a pregnant woman is generally not obviously harmful, but if you shake your stomach hard, it may lead to abdominal pain, vaginal bleeding, miscarriage and other accidents. Fetus in the mother’s uterus in addition to the protection of the abdominal wall, there is also the uterine wall and amniotic fluid cushioning as a protection, slight shaking of the stomach will not affect the health and development of the fetus, there is generally no major harm. However, if you shake your stomach hard or gravity impact shaking your stomach may cause uterine contractions, which can cause abdominal pain, vaginal bleeding and other miscarriages, may also lead to placental abruption causing hemorrhage, endangering the life of the pregnant woman and the fetus. During pregnancy, it is generally recommended that you try not to shake your stomach, reduce strenuous exercise and bumps, etc., and pay attention to good pregnancy checkups.
